PigletJohn · 04/01/2017 01:48

You do not mention the make. You could try www.shop.lunns.net/shower-spares-10-c.asp
They will want a photo and as much information as you can provide.

But if it is not a good brand, see if you can afford to replace it with an Aqualisa.

It is generally a hundred times easier to replace or repair a surface-mounted shower than to dig one out of the wall.
